Double Glazing Handle Replacement: A Comprehensive Guide
Double glazing deals remarkable insulation and soundproofing advantages, making it a popular option for property and business structures alike. However, like any other component in your home, the handles on double-glazed windows can wear down or break with time. Understandably, a damaged window handle can jeopardize security and performance. This article offers an extensive guide to double glazing handle replacement, from recognizing the signs that replacement is needed to detailed guidelines on how to carry it out.
Comprehending Double Glazing Handles
Double glazing handles are necessary hardware that permits users to open and close windows firmly. They can be found in different styles and products, including aluminum, uPVC, and timber. With such range, it's essential to understand which handle type is finest matched for your Window Handle Spindle Replacement system.

Discovering an issue early on can save both money and time. Here are some signs that your double glazing handle might need replacement:
Difficulty Opening/Closing: If the handle ends up being stiff or unresponsive, it might be time for a replacement.Noticeable Damage: Cracks, chips, or outright breaks are apparent indicators that the handle needs to be changed.Loose Fitting: A handle that feels unsteady or loose might not operate successfully.Rust or Corrosion: Metal handles are susceptible to rust, which can compromise them and result in failure.Theft Risk: If a handle is easily manipulable from the outside, think about changing it for additional security.Tools Needed for Handle Replacement

Before acquiring a new handle, you require to know the type you need. The most convenient way to do this is by removing the existing handle and inspecting its measurements and fittings.

Inspect your work aesthetically and functionally. Make sure that the handle can turn smoothly and engage the locking system without problems.
Maintenance Tips for Long-Lasting HandlesRegular Cleaning: Clean deals with occasionally to eliminate dirt, dust, and grease. Prevent using extreme chemicals that can wear away products.Inspect Screws and Fittings: Occasionally examine the screws and fittings to ensure they are tight and trustworthy.Lubrication: Apply a silicone-based lube to the systems of the handle to ensure smooth operation.FAQs About Double Glazing Handle ReplacementQ1: How much does it cost to replace a double glazing handle?
The cost can differ based upon the product and style of the handle, generally varying between ₤ 15 to ₤ 60 per handle. Labor costs may also use if you employ an expert.
Q2: Can I replace a double glazing handle myself?
Yes, replacing a handle is typically an uncomplicated DIY task, offered you have the right tools and follow directions.
Q3: How do I choose the best replacement handle?
Carefully determine your existing handle for width, length, and screw hole placements. Speak with local hardware shops or online retailers to discover matching manages.
Q4: Is it essential to replace the whole window if the handle is broken?
Not always. Deals with can typically be replaced individually, offered the White Window Handle Replacement mechanism is still practical.
Q5: How long does a handle replacement take?
A handle replacement can normally be finished in approximately thirty minutes to an hour, depending on your experience level and whether any problems occur.
